Re: [DIFF] /var/tmp in /etc/{weekly,locate.rc}

2015-08-03 Thread Craig Skinner
ping:

On 2015-07-25 Sat 16:12 PM |, Craig Skinner wrote:
 Change to /tmp as /var/tmp is usually a symlink to /tmp
 
 Also, /usr/tmp isn't in hier(7)
 
 
 Index: weekly
 ===
 RCS file: /cvs/src/etc/weekly,v
 retrieving revision 1.26
 diff -u -p -r1.26 weekly
 --- weekly18 Apr 2014 10:00:48 -  1.26
 +++ weekly25 Jul 2015 15:09:01 -
 @@ -48,7 +48,7 @@ if [ -f /var/db/locate.database ]; then
   if TMP=`mktemp /var/db/locate.database.XX`; then
   trap 'rm -f $TMP; exit 1' 0 1 15
   UPDATEDB=/usr/libexec/locate.updatedb
 - echo ${UPDATEDB} --fcodes=- --tmpdir=${TMPDIR:-/var/tmp} | \
 + echo ${UPDATEDB} --fcodes=- --tmpdir=${TMPDIR:-/tmp} | \
   nice -5 su -m nobody 2/dev/null 1$TMP
   if [ -s $TMP ]; then
   chmod 444 $TMP
 Index: locate.rc
 ===
 RCS file: /cvs/src/etc/locate.rc,v
 retrieving revision 1.6
 diff -u -p -r1.6 locate.rc
 --- locate.rc 18 Sep 2003 09:20:13 -  1.6
 +++ locate.rc 25 Jul 2015 15:09:01 -
 @@ -4,7 +4,7 @@
  #
  
  # temp directory
 -TMPDIR=/var/tmp
 +TMPDIR=/tmp
  
  # the actual database
  FCODES=/var/db/locate.database
 @@ -13,7 +13,7 @@ FCODES=/var/db/locate.database
  SEARCHPATHS=/
  
  # directories unwanted in output
 -PRUNEPATHS=/tmp /var/tmp /usr/tmp
 +PRUNEPATHS=/tmp /var/tmp
  
  # filesystems allowed. Beware: a non-listed filesystem will be pruned
  # and if the SEARCHPATHS starts in such a filesystem locate will build
 

-- 
The press conference THEY didn't want broadcast:
http://www.youtube.com/watch?v=Bzim6hQUoC8index=18list=PLHLREeMe4S0OmV_BYAfWNWi0qQzu2FWzK



[DIFF] /var/tmp in /etc/{weekly,locate.rc}

2015-07-25 Thread Craig Skinner
Change to /tmp as /var/tmp is usually a symlink to /tmp

Also, /usr/tmp isn't in hier(7)


Index: weekly
===
RCS file: /cvs/src/etc/weekly,v
retrieving revision 1.26
diff -u -p -r1.26 weekly
--- weekly  18 Apr 2014 10:00:48 -  1.26
+++ weekly  25 Jul 2015 15:09:01 -
@@ -48,7 +48,7 @@ if [ -f /var/db/locate.database ]; then
if TMP=`mktemp /var/db/locate.database.XX`; then
trap 'rm -f $TMP; exit 1' 0 1 15
UPDATEDB=/usr/libexec/locate.updatedb
-   echo ${UPDATEDB} --fcodes=- --tmpdir=${TMPDIR:-/var/tmp} | \
+   echo ${UPDATEDB} --fcodes=- --tmpdir=${TMPDIR:-/tmp} | \
nice -5 su -m nobody 2/dev/null 1$TMP
if [ -s $TMP ]; then
chmod 444 $TMP
Index: locate.rc
===
RCS file: /cvs/src/etc/locate.rc,v
retrieving revision 1.6
diff -u -p -r1.6 locate.rc
--- locate.rc   18 Sep 2003 09:20:13 -  1.6
+++ locate.rc   25 Jul 2015 15:09:01 -
@@ -4,7 +4,7 @@
 #
 
 # temp directory
-TMPDIR=/var/tmp
+TMPDIR=/tmp
 
 # the actual database
 FCODES=/var/db/locate.database
@@ -13,7 +13,7 @@ FCODES=/var/db/locate.database
 SEARCHPATHS=/
 
 # directories unwanted in output
-PRUNEPATHS=/tmp /var/tmp /usr/tmp
+PRUNEPATHS=/tmp /var/tmp
 
 # filesystems allowed. Beware: a non-listed filesystem will be pruned
 # and if the SEARCHPATHS starts in such a filesystem locate will build